Abstract

A method of drilling a subterranean well may include drilling the subterranean well while circulating a wellbore fluid in the subterranean well, wherein the wellbore fluid includes a base fluid; and a ground weight material comprising barite and quartz and having a dbetween about 4 and 8 microns and a dbetween about 15-25 microns.
